Definition

Noun: - The quality of being direct, honest, and straightforward; frankness. It refers to a manner of communication or behavior that is completely open and without evasion or deceit.

Usage

"Downrightness" is a formal noun used to describe a person's character trait or the nature of their speech/actions. It emphasizes a commendable, unambiguous honesty, though it can sometimes be perceived as blunt. - It is typically used in positive or neutral contexts to praise honesty. - It often follows a possessive (e.g., his downrightness, her downrightness) or is used with an article (e.g., the downrightness of her answer).

Examples
  • We all appreciated her downrightness during the negotiation; there were no hidden agendas.
  • The manager's downrightness was refreshing, even when the feedback was critical.
  • Some people mistake downrightness for rudeness, but it is simply a lack of pretense.

Variants and Related Words
  • Downright (adjective/adverb): Complete, utter, or in a direct and blunt manner.
    • That was a downright lie. (adj)
    • She was downright rude. (adv)
  • Straightforwardness (noun): The quality of being easy to understand or direct in manner. (A close synonym)
  • Frankness (noun): The quality of being open, honest, and direct in speech or writing. (A close synonym)
  • Candor (noun): The quality of being open and honest in expression; frankness. (A close synonym)
